Obsession

London surgeon’s affair with his son’s fiancée spirals into a four-part erotic thriller.

Starring Richard Armitage· Charlie Murphy· Indira Varma
Overview

Richard Armitage plays respected consultant William Farrow, whose taut encounters with Charlie Murphy’s enigmatic Anna Barton begin in a glazed hotel room overlooking the Thames and end in wreckage across four terse episodes. Anna is engaged to William’s son Jay (Rish Shah), a fact that neither she nor William treat as an obstacle; their bruising liaisons, choreographed by directors Glenn Leyburn and Lisa Barros D’Sa, are shot in tight close-ups that leave little off-limits for Netflix’s 15-rating yet keep the camera firmly above the waist whenever rope appears. Each episode runs 33–43 minutes, a brevity that lets the plot sprint from first kiss to police interview without pausing to deepen anyone beyond their appetites.

The script, adapted from Josephine Hart’s 1991 novel Damage, relocates the action from Westminster corridors to a minimalist Notting Hill townhouse and a private clinic where William’s surgical mask becomes a handy disguise for guilt. Indira Varma supplies brittle elegance as William’s wife Ingrid, who clocks the affair early but chooses a glass of Sancerre over confrontation until the final reckoning. A late-stage car crash, lifted almost shot-for-shot from Louis Malle’s 1992 film version, lands with less shock than the sight of Armitage weeping in a hospital corridor while still wearing blood-spattered scrubs.

Released on 13 April 2023, the Gaumont and Moonage co-production was binge-viewed by 21 million accounts in its first fortnight according to Netflix’s self-reported figures, but critics outnumbered fans two to one on Rotten Tomatoes, citing thin psychology and dialogue that sounds like a French-to-English subtitle track. The series ends exactly where Hart’s book does, with William addressing camera in voice-over: “Damaged people are dangerous because they know they can survive.”

Production Details

Netflix / 1 Season / 4 Episodes / 2023

Writer(s): Morgan Lloyd Malcolm, Benji Walters

Producer(s): Gina Carter

Main Cast

Richard Armitage as William Farrow

Charlie Murphy as Anna Barton

Indira Varma as Ingrid Farrow

Rish Shah as Jay Farrow

Anil Goutam as Edward

Sonera Angel as Sally Farrow

Pippa Bennett-Warner as Peggy

Marion Bailey as Elizabeth

Francesca Knight as Nadia

Nathan Hubble as Xander

Isla Jackson-Ritchie as Peggy's Receptionist

Daniel Boys as Surgeon
